Signs of Dental Emergencies
Recognizing the indicators of oral emergencies is vital for punctual activity and correct treatment. If you experience serious tooth pain that's constant and throbbing, it might show a hidden issue that requires instant attention.

Bleeding from the mouth that doesn't quit after applying stress for a couple of minutes is one more red flag that you ought to look for emergency dental care. Additionally, if you discover any signs of infection such as pus, a nasty preference in your mouth, or a high temperature, it's important to see a dentist immediately.
Ignoring these signs could result in much more serious complications, so it's essential to act quickly when confronted with a potential oral emergency situation.
